Robert Campbell (1829-84) was a Jamaican-born printer, journalist, and teacher who, along with Martin Robison Delany (1812-85), made up the Niger Valley Exploring Party of 1859-60 (Library of Congress), sharing his impressions & observations as a first time visitor to areas of modern day Nigeria. This work is a forerunner of "Back to Africa" movements later spearheaded by Jamaican compatriot, Marcus Garvey Jr (who was born two years after Campbell's death). - Summary by Faith Abiola-Ellison (4 hr 52 min)
